		<description><![CDATA[A second-division starter is actually not a bad outcome for a 24th overall pick. Looking at 24th overall picks (&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.baseball-reference.com/draft/index.cgi?overall_pick=24&amp;draft_type=junreg&amp;query_type=overall_pick&quot; rel=&quot;nofollow&quot;&gt;link&lt;/a&gt;) the only two that have ever accumulated over 24 baseball-ref WAR are Rondell White and Alex Fernandez, though Chad Billingsley will probably get there. Only six 24th overall picks (since the draft began in 1965) have at least 3.0 bbRef WAR, though Brian Bogusevic will probably make it.]]></description>
